If desired, it possible to connect with permanent drainage hose.
Simply connect the hose one end to the drain tap and one end to a water outlet.
Ensure that the end of the hose is lower than the drain opening and the hose is
not blended. Otherwise, the water will not flow out continuously and flooding
may occur.

This unit has a 3-min lag when starting up in order to prolong the compressor’s
working life, the compressor will not start until the unit has run for 3 minutes.

1. Connect to the power socket. The display window will blinks for 1 second and
the buzzer will sound ‘beep’ 3 times. That verify the unit is ready for operation.
2. Make sure the water tank is correctly positioned. (If the bucket is full or not in
position, the alarm will sound ‘beep beep beep ......’ that last for 3 seconds)
3. Press the power ON/OFF button. The display window shows the ambient hu-
midity.
4. Press humidity setting button to choose desired humidity or continuous working.
The indicator will light on correspondingly.
5. If the ambient humidity is lower than desired humidity, the operation indicator
will come off.
Note: Hold on pressing the humidity setting button for 2 seconds, the ambient te-
mperature will show on the display window. And it will retum to ambient humidity if
release.
If the ambient temperature is too low the unit will automatically start to
defrost and the green light will illuminate.
When the bucket is full, the alarm will sound ‘beep beep beep ......’that
last for 3 seconds. The compressor will also switch off automatically.
To empty the unit, first unplug from power source then carefully remove
the bucket and empty the collected water.
Replace the bucket carefully before switching the unit back on.

The build up of dust reduces the efficiency
of the dehumidifier. Therefore, the air filters
must be cleaned every two weeks,and more
often if the machine operates in a dusty
atmosphere.
If the filters are obstructed, the dehumidifier
will be less efficient.
To remove the filter, pull up the plastic lip
from above the vents as shown.

* As listed in EU official journal (842/2006), refrigerant R-134a is a fluorinated
greenhouse gas covered by the Kyoto Protocol. lts global warming potential
(GWP) is 1300.

Note: This dehumidifier's ability to remove moisture is dependent firstly on the amount of moisture
in the Air. If dehumidification has reduced the humidity to a low level, less moisture can be removed
from the air. It is also more difficult to remove moisture from cold air than warm air.
